Network motifs have been suggested as a means to understand Systems biological functions. Based on several arguments from computer science, logic, mathematics, chemistry and non-linear dynamics, we explain the difficulties encountered in capturing the evolving dynamical functions carried out by the genetic regulatory networks (GRN), based on the assembly of motifs.
